发明名称 EXPRESSION OF SUPEROXIDE DISMUTASE IN EUKARYOTIC CELLS
摘要 The invention concerns the production of superoxide mutase (SOD) by eucaryotic cells derived from multicellular organisms which are capable of expressing a DNA sequence encoding for superoxide dismutase and producing the superoxide dismutase or analogs thereof. A specific embodiment of the invention includes a human HeLa cell or mouse L cell containing either the pmSV2-SOD-Neo plasmid or the pHG-SOD-SV-Neo plasmid. The pmSV2-SOD-Neo plasmid contains a DNA sequence encoding for superoxide dismutase joined to the SV40 early promoter. The pHG-SOD-SV-Neo plasmid contains a DNA sequence encoding for superoxide dismutase controlled by the native regulatory elements of human genomic Cu-Zn SOD. Such cells are capable of expressing the sequence encoding the superoxide dismutase and of producing the superoxide dismutase or an analog thereof. The invention also concerns methods of producing the superoxide dismutase by growing the cells of the invention and recovering the superoxide dismutase product.
